Translated >> messages >> may be very much appreciated. >> >> Pine >> ---------- Forwarded message ---------- >> From: "Brad Jorsch (Anomie)" <bjor...@wikimedia.org> >> Date: Jun 2, 2015 1:43 PM >> Subject: [Wikitech-l] API BREAKING CHANGE: Default continuation mode for >> action=query will change at the end of this month >> To: "Wikimedia developers" <wikitec...@lists.wikimedia.org>, < >> mediawiki-api-annou...@lists.wikimedia.org> >> Cc: >> >> As has been announced several times (most recently at >> https://lists.wikimedia.org/pipermail/wikitech-l/2015-April/081559.html), >> the default continuation mode for action=query requests to api.php will be >> changing to be easier for new coders to use correctly. >> >> *The date is now set:* we intend to merge the change to ride the >> deployment >> train at the end of June. That should be 1.26wmf12, to be deployed to test >> wikis on June 30, non-Wikipedias on July 1, and Wikipedias on July 2. >> >> If your bot or script is receiving the warning about this upcoming change >> (as seen here >> <https://www.mediawiki.org/w/api.php?action=query&list=allpages>, for >> example), it's time to fix your code! >> >> - The simple solution is to simply include the "rawcontinue" parameter >> with your request to continue receiving the raw continuation data ( >> example >> < >> >> https://www.mediawiki.org/w/api.php?action=query&list=allpages&rawcontinue=1 >> >). >> No other code changes should be necessary. >> - Or you could update your code to use the simplified continuation >> documented at >> https://www.mediawiki.org/wiki/API:Query#Continuing_queries >> (example >> < >> https://www.mediawiki.org/w/api.php?action=query&list=allpages&continue= >> >), >> which is much easier for clients to implement correctly. >> >> Either of the above solutions may be tested immediately, you'll know it >> works because you stop seeing the warning. >> >> I've compiled a list of bots that have hit the deprecation warning more >> than 10000 times over the course of the week May 23-29.
